WebAnother eight men make up the crew of their B-24 Liberator. Ugly, accident-prone, and hard to fly, the B-24 feels like a death sentence to the crew. One of crewmen calls it “The Flying Coffin.” A deathtrap, his plane is another external obstacle Louie must overcome. The plane also contrasts with the popular image of the WWII airplane. WebAdapted from the XB-24 aircraft in 1939, the B-24D was able to cruise at high speeds and carry heavy bomb loads.
